Botox injections relax the muscles in which it is injected. It can be used to lower the arch in brows, or to lift brows. It can be used to alter the shape of the brow slightly, but it would most likely not be a drastic change. A few units injected just above the arch would cause the arch to sit a little lower.

Botox injections are localized, and different from other injectable medications that are systemic (go into your entire body). In small amounts, Botox injections are safe and effective for relaxing muscles.
